Linguistics is currently defined on the basis of theories that assume that linguistic units, linguistic relations and linguistic combinations are, at some level of description, determinable. But critics from a variety of backgrounds attest that this assumption is ultimately indefensible. "Redefining Linguistics" is conceived as a concise proposal for a revolution within linguistic theory and methodology. It illustrates the changes in perspective that are required if the study of language is to avoid the theoretical and methodological pitfalls of modern structuralist and generativist linguistics.
